The New Adventures of Kermo Polo

November 18, 1989
0.0%

Muppet Babies - S6 - E10

The New Adventures of Kermo Polo

The babies pretend to be famous explorer's from different periods of time.

Muppet Babies: Season 6 - 18 Episode s